7得票1回答
在PIL中使用像素字体

我正在使用PIL创建包含多个精确放置的文本字符串的图像。 我的第一次尝试是按照这里所述,将像素字体转换为与pil兼容的格式。例如,我下载了Silkscreen字体并进行转换: otf2bdf -p 8pt -o fonts/slkscr.bdf fonts/slkscr.ttf pilfo...

138得票9回答
谷歌的页面加载速度中无损图像压缩是如何工作的?

当你在网站上运行Google的PageSpeed插件(适用于Firebug/Firefox)时,它会建议可以无损压缩图像的情况,并提供一个链接以下载这个更小的图像。例如: 无损压缩http://farm3.static.flickr.com/2667/4096993475_80359a67...

18得票1回答
使用PIL绘制多语言文本

我在使用 PIL 时遇到了绘制多语言文本的问题。假设我要绘制的文本是:"ひらがな - Hiragana, 히라가나"。但是 PIL 的 ImageDraw.text() 函数一次只能接受一个字体,因此我无法正确地绘制这段文本,因为它需要同时使用英文字体、日文字体和韩文字体。 到目前为止,我还...

17得票2回答
如何使用pydicom创建JPEG压缩的DICOM数据集?

我正在尝试使用pydicom创建一个JPEG压缩的DICOM图像。有一份关于彩色DICOM图像的好资料可以在这里找到,但它主要是理论和C++。在下面的代码示例中,我在output-raw.dcm(未压缩)中创建了一个苍白的蓝色椭圆形,看起来很好: import io from PIL i...

20得票3回答
如何计算位图的平均RGB颜色值

在我的 C#(3.5)应用程序中,我需要获取位图的红色、绿色和蓝色通道的平均颜色值。最好不使用外部库。这个可以做到吗?如果可以,怎么做?谢谢! 尝试更精确地说明:位图中的每个像素具有特定的 RGB 颜色值。我想得到图像中所有像素的平均 RGB 值。

7得票3回答
如何在千兆像素位图上实现平移/缩放?

在我的项目中,我使用(未压缩的16位灰度)千兆像素图像来进行测量,这些图像来自高分辨率扫描仪。由于这些位图无法加载到内存中(主要是由于内存碎片),因此我正在使用瓷砖(以及磁盘上的平铺TIFF)。 (请参见 StackOverflow上的讨论主题) 我需要实现类似Google Maps或Dee...

17得票5回答
如何使用Python的PIL库绘制贝塞尔曲线?

我正在使用Python的Imaging Library,并且想要绘制一些贝塞尔曲线。我猜我可以逐像素计算,但我希望有更简单的方法。

8得票1回答
Android ImageReader如何获取NV21格式?

我在图像或图形方面没有背景,请见谅 :) 我正在一个项目中使用 JavaCV。在示例中,构建了一个Frame,其缓冲区具有特定大小。 当在Android中使用 public void onPreviewFrame(byte[] data, Camera camera) 函数时,如果您将Fr...

45得票6回答
Python Imaging Library - 文字渲染

我试图使用PIL渲染一些文本,但结果实际上很糟糕。 例如,这是我在Photoshop中写的一些文本: 而使用PIL得到的结果如下: 可以看到,PIL的结果并不理想。也许我只是过于挑剔了,但有没有办法使用PIL绘制文本以获得更接近参考图像的结果? 以下是我在Python 2.7中...

10得票4回答
屏幕阅读的OCR引擎

是否有针对屏幕截图中的文本识别而非扫描文本设计的OCR引擎?我正在进行一个项目,需要检索和识别应用程序中的文本,在我的尝试中,没有任何OCR引擎在截图方面表现良好。 理想情况下,该引擎应能够处理颜色和背景噪声,但如果没有类似的引擎,我可能需要做一些让步。 它需要与.NET兼容,要么是用.N...